Nile had 20% less strike outs than last year. He had 124 strike outs last year. Which steps are needed to calculate the number of strike outs nile had this year?

124 x .20 = 24.8
124 - 24.8 = 99.2 (if rounded, then = 100)
Nile has made 100 strikeouts this year

First covert 0.2 into a decimal
Next multiply 124*0.2=24.8
Now subtract 124-24.8=99.2
Now round the answer to 99
He had about 99 strike outs this year
